BACKGROUND: This legislation authorizes the Director of the Department of Technology, on behalf of the Department of Public Safety, to modify and extend a contract with Public Safety Systems, Inc. (PSSI), for software support and maintenance associated with the Computer Aided Dispatch (CAD) response system. The CAD system is utilized by the police dispatch facility and the fire alarm offices. The CAD allows these facilities to monitor, track and dispatch emergency and non-emergency data. PSSI provides telephone support services, upgrades to software and enhancements that support the CAD system's daily operations.
On June 12, 2000, Council approved and passed Ordinance 1420-00, which established the software support services provided by PSSI. This modification extends the previously legislated contract from June 12, 2004 through June 12, 2005 in the amount of $92,500.00.
FISCAL IMPACT: During fiscal year 2003 $48,500.00 was expended for software support service provided by PSSI. The total cost of this ordinance is $92,500.00 for the period of June 12, 2004 through June 12, 2005. Due to enhancements, upgrades and additional product installation in fiscal year 2003 to the CAD and Fire Records Management System (EMBRS) the cost for this year's service has increased. Funding is budgeted and available within the 2004 Department of Technology's internal services fund.
EMERGENCY: Emergency legislation is required to facilitate prompt execution and related payment for services.
